miners2Mining Weekly reports that according to Sharmlin Govender, director of industrial conveyor maintenance service provider ELB Conveyor Maintenance, the mine maintenance industry is facing a significant skills shortage, exacerbated by commodity price instability.  

In response to this, maintenance service providers are placing greater emphasis on the need for skills compatibility.  ELB says it can match client requirements with the skill sets of its employees, thereby increasing the value of the services rendered.  Implementing this approach is expected to cut costs and reduce downtime for clients, as people who have the required skill sets are assigned to projects accordingly, allowing for greater efficiency in maintenance processes.
